Why Netizens are angered by Alfred Mutua's condolence message

The Machakos Governor was mourning the late Kitui West MP Francis Nyenze who died on Wednesday.

Shortly after Nyenze was pronounced dead, Mutua took to his twitter and mourned the MP as a smart and diplomatic leader who always championed the interests of Kenyans.

However, the public took issue with his message when he claimed that the deceased had informed him he was tired with the 'sycophancy perpetuated' in Ukambani.

"I am saddened by the passing of Hon. Nyenze - a good man, a friend and a voice of reason. He was a smart & diplomatic leader who cared about his people. He told me he was fed up with sycophancy perpetuated in our region and supported my politics of development. I will miss him," Mutua's tweet read.

Netizens blasted Mutua and questioned whether there was need of chest thumping while mourning someone.

Seemingly, the Machakos Governor was taking a jibe at how Wiper Leader Kalonzo Musyoka had led the region to support NASA both in 2013 and 2017 yet they had never reaped benefits.

Mutua, who vied on a Mandeleo ChapChap ticket, trounced NASA candidate Wavinya Ndeti in the August 8th election but his win was challenged in ccourt.

On Wednesday, he announced that he would be vying for Presidency come 2022.
